当前位置: 首页 > 软件库 > Web应用开发 > Web框架 >

Nina

.NET 的微型 Web 框架
授权协议 Apache
开发语言 C# .NET
所属分类 Web应用开发、 Web框架
软件类型 开源软件
地区 不详
投 递 者 宇文学博
操作系统 Windows
开源组织
适用人群 未知
 软件概览

Nina 是一个 .NET 的微型 Web 框架,其思路来自 Ruby 的 Sinatra 框架。

示例代码:

Post("/", (m,c)=>;
{
  var url = Urls.Save(c.Request.Form["url"]);
  return Text(string.Format(@"<html><body>Your url: 
            <a href='{0}'>{0}</a></body></html>", c.Request.Url +url));
});
  • Oracle的sql语句中,单引号'可以做转义字符。 如果需要拼接带单引号(')的字符串,则需要用两个单引号(''),其中一个单引号作为转义字符使用。 ------------------------------------------------------------------------------------------------------------------- 例子: sele

  • Create Or Replace Function Money2Chinese(Money In Number) Return Varchar2 Is strYuan       Varchar2(150); strYuanFen    Varchar2(152); numLenYuan    Number; numLenYuanFen Number; strRstYuan    Varchar

  • 原文链接:http://www.xuebuyuan.com/1158838.html mina 服务器与 mina 客户端通讯的话, 一、传递 String 时编解码工厂使用 mina 自带的 TextLineCodecFactory 即可; 二、传递 java 对象或 byte[] 时编解码工厂使用 ObjectSerializationCodecFactory 即可。 byte[] 实际上就相

  • 在人生的长河中能遇到贵人相助,是很幸运的,但这只是开始的第一步。持续不断的努力是保持“幸运”的秘诀。 出生湖南农村的nina在一次旅行中,意外地遇到了改变她人生轨迹的贵人,也就是他现在的养父Andrain。 故事发生在2009年的一次旅游活动,nina和班里的同学在旅行的路上遇到了澳洲人andrain,在要求合照的过程中他们有了一次交集。之后,原本是想锻炼英语的nina给andrain写了一封em

  • <script src=http://busjs.vodone.cn/bus/ownerjs/advjs_36/36921/36921_41619_p7_.js></script>从国外某著名DNN 知情人士 Nina's Blog上看到一些有用的文章,在此记录一下,也为国内DNN,问题搜索,出一点力。一如继往的,没有翻译。得省下时间作更有作的事。 请原谅。 Ugrading DotNetNuke

 相关资料
  • 本章重点介绍Web框架及其部署。 PyCharm具有部署代码和文件的简单功能。 要使用PyCharm部署代码,我们需要添加一个带有菜单选项Settings -》 Build, Execution-》 Deployment的Web服务器。 现在,包括部署项目所需的各种配置的所有设置。 在Mappings选项卡中,用户可以指定本地代码的位置以及远程复制到何处。 可以使用Tools -》 Deploym

  • tornado.web — RequestHandler and Application classes Thread-safety notes Request handlers Entry points Input Output Cookies Other Application configuration Decorators Everything else tornado.template

  • 本章重点介绍Web框架及其部署。 PyCharm具有部署代码和文件的简单功能。 要使用PyCharm部署代码,我们需要添加一个带有菜单选项:Settings -> Build, Execution -> Deployment 来部署Web服务器。 现在,包含部署项目所需的各种配置的所有设置。 在Mappings 选项卡中,用户可以指定本地代码的位置以及它应该远程复制到的位置。 代码可以使用工具菜单

  • 22. Web MVC框架

  • 第十三章介绍了如何开发一个Web框架,通过介绍MVC、路由、日志处理、配置处理完成了一个基本的框架系统,但是一个好的框架需要一些方便的辅助工具来快速的开发Web,那么我们这一章将就如何提供一些快速开发Web的工具进行介绍,第一小节介绍如何处理静态文件,如何利用现有的twitter开源的bootstrap进行快速的开发美观的站点,第二小节介绍如何利用前面介绍的session来进行用户登录处理,第三小

  • 了解了WSGI框架,我们发现:其实一个Web App,就是写一个WSGI的处理函数,针对每个HTTP请求进行响应。 但是如何处理HTTP请求不是问题,问题是如何处理100个不同的URL。 每一个URL可以对应GET和POST请求,当然还有PUT、DELETE等请求,但是我们通常只考虑最常见的GET和POST请求。 一个最简单的想法是从environ变量里取出HTTP请求的信息,然后逐个判断: de

  • 了解了WSGI框架,我们发现:其实一个Web App,就是写一个WSGI的处理函数,针对每个HTTP请求进行响应。 但是如何处理HTTP请求不是问题,问题是如何处理100个不同的URL。 每一个URL可以对应GET和POST请求,当然还有PUT、DELETE等请求,但是我们通常只考虑最常见的GET和POST请求。 一个最简单的想法是从environ变量里取出HTTP请求的信息,然后逐个判断: de

  • Python 作为一门强大的脚本语言,能够适应快速原型和较大项目的制作,它被广泛用于 web 应用程序的开发中。 Context WSGI Web 服务网关接口 (简称为 "WSGI" ) 是一种在 Web 服务器和 Python Web 应用程序框架之间的标准接口。 通过标准化 Web 服务器和Python web 应用程序框架之间的行为和通信,WSGI 使得编写可移植的的 Python web